Abstract: | Summary The population dynamics ofNephotettix virescens, a vector of rice tungro virus disease was investigated in a synchronized transplanting area at Jatisari (1984–1986), West
Java and in a staggered transplanting area at Sidan (1986–1988), Bali, Indonesia. The FARMCOP suction sampler was employed
for population censuses ofN. virescens and its natural enemies. The population growth pattern was affected by transplanting pattern: In the staggered transplanting
area, the population density increased from the immigrant generation to the first generation, and sharply decrease thereafter,
while in the synchronized transplanting area the population density often reached the highest peak in the second generation.
The degree of contageousness in the spatial distribution ofN. virescens was negatively correlated with population density of the immigrant generation.
